 The calibration process involves collecting camera data of the moving wand, ensuring that the Calibrate parameters have desired values, and running the Calibrate program from the Function group in the AMASS shell.  The //Calibrate// page displays all user modifiable parameters for the calibration. On inspection it will be seen that not one of the parameters refers to the calibration computation itself, relieving the user from making difficult and confusing decisions with respect to the complex calculations that are involved in the calibration process.

 A successful calibration’s results may be viewed by the ViewLin program. The user is presented with the screen shown below. The main graphics view shows the area of a camera’s image that was calibrated, with the grid indicating the lens distortions present for the particular camera.
